- Orlen, plant operator of the Plock refinery plant, has selected GE to increase the reliability and efficiency of its Unit 1 operation.
- Elektrociepłownia Płock is the largest industrial unit of this type in Poland and delivers 414 MW of electric power to its production and 2149 MWt of heat to the neighboring city.
- Under the contract, GE Steam Power will deliver a new steam turbine generator set, digital software and a 10-year service agreement.

- GE’s 6F gas turbine offers superior reliability, flexibility, and performance across a diverse range of applications
- The 6F installed base operates in 40+ countries for 50+ customers and there are now more than 200 6F gas turbine units in commercial operation globally
- GE also announced two new 6F.03 orders with China’s Guangdong Lee & Man Paper Manufacturing Limited, and with China Huadian Corporation

- GE’s 7F DLN2.6+ Flex Upgrade Aims to Deliver Broader Emissions-Compliant Operating Range Providing Approximately 74 Megawatts of Minimum Output Reduction at Southern California Public Power Authority’s Magnolia Power Plant
- Upgrade Helps Increase Operational Flexibility, Lower Maintenance Cost, Reduce Emissions and Decrease Variable Costs
- Upgrade Leverages GE’s Industry-Leading DLN 2.6+ Solution Combined with GE’s Proven Axial Fuel Staging Combustion Technology Deployed on Four Other GE Fleets

- Receives the 2019 Corporate Technical Achievement Award for success in developing and bringing CMCs to market in flight
- GE’s CMCs entered commercial service in 2016 with the introduction of the CFM-LEAP for narrow-body aircraft
- The new GE9X engine coming online in 2020 will expand the number of CMC components in the engine to five
- CMCs achievement a major milestone as GE’s Aviation business celebrates its 100th Anniversary today

- Manufacturing begins in Belfort on the Arabelle steam turbine rotor for Akkuyu nuclear power plant
- Akkuyu will generate 4.8 GW of carbon-free electricity, enough to power 5 million Turkish homes
- Builds on GE’s proven fleet of steam turbines that power more than half of the world’s nuclear power plants
